With the majority of reverse home mortgages, you have at least three organisation days after near cancel the deal for any factor, without charge. This is known as your right of "rescission." To cancel, you should notify the lender in writing. Send your letter by qualified mail, and request a return receipt.

Keep copies of your correspondence and any enclosures. After you cancel, the lending institution has 20 days to return any cash you have actually spent for the funding. Basically, a home loan is the loan you secure to pay for a home or other piece of real estate. Offered the high expenses of purchasing residential or commercial property, practically every house buyer needs long-term funding in order to acquire a home. Normally, home mortgages include a fixed rate and make money off over 15 or 30 years.

Home mortgages are property loans that come with a defined schedule of payment, with the bought residential or commercial property acting as collateral. In many cases, the debtor should put down between 3% and 20% of the overall purchase cost for your house. The rest is provided as a loan with a repaired or variable interest rate, depending upon the type of home mortgage.

The size of the deposit might likewise impact the amount needed in closing fees and monthly mortgage insurance coverage payments. In a procedure called amortization, a lot of mortgage payments are divided in between paying off interest and minimizing the primary balance. The portion of principal versus interest being paid each month is calculated so that principal reaches zero after the final payment.
